West Bengal Joint Entrance Examination for Lateral Entry : 13 JUN 2026

The West Bengal Joint Entrance Examination for Lateral Entry is a state-level entrance examination conducted by the West Bengal Joint Entrance Examinations Board for admission into second-year Engineering, Technology, and Pharmacy degree programmes through lateral entry in colleges across West Bengal.

This exam is specially designed for diploma holders and B.Sc graduates who want direct admission into degree-level technical programmes after completing diploma or undergraduate studies.

The exam evaluates candidates on Mathematics, Basic Subjects, and Branch-Specific Engineering Knowledge, ensuring a fair and merit-based admission process.WBJEE JELET is one of the most important lateral entry entrance exams for technical education in West Bengal.

The exam pattern is designed to test diploma-level knowledge and lateral entry readiness.

Key Highlights

Particulars Details
Mode of Examination Offline / OMR Based
Duration Around 2 Hours
Question Type Multiple Choice Questions (MCQs)
Sections Mathematics, Basic Subjects, Branch-Specific Subjects
Total Marks As per official notification
Negative Marking Usually applicable

What the Exam Focuses On

  • Mathematics and technical aptitude
  • Diploma-level engineering concepts
  • Analytical and reasoning ability
  • Subject-specific professional readiness

The exam is competitive and requires strong preparation in technical subjects and mathematics.

The application process is completed online.

Step-by-Step Application Process

Step 1: Visit the official WBJEEB portal (Click here)
Step 2: Register using email ID and mobile number
Step 3: Fill personal, academic, and diploma/B.Sc details
Step 4: Select preferred branches and institutions
Step 5: Upload required documents
Step 6: Pay the application fee
Step 7: Submit the form and download confirmation page
